Set of six copper pans french 19th century
About the Item
These French copper pans are from the 19th century. They were hand-forged in Villedieu-les-Poêles in Normandy.
They are of high quality, heavy and have a nice long riveted iron handle. Their patina is beautiful.

These tools were used by a great cooking professional who owned a renowned restaurant in a Breton village renowned for its historical past. He appreciated this material for cooking. Thanks to the equal distribution of heat, his dishes attached less quickly to the pan. The diffusion of the heat being done slowly, he succeeded wonderfully his sauces, his simmered dishes.
